Story

A team of intrepid cyclists, including our very own Faithful+Gould team comprising: Danielle Wynn, Rebecca Petas, Graham Broome, David Gullane, Marcus Lyon and Terry Stocks are riding 300 miles across France over four days.  This is to raise funds for The Talent Foundry, a charity which supports young people from disadvantaged communities find what they are amazing at and help them prepare for the world of work.

Faithful+Gould has committed to take part in this event, which will be both mentally and physically demanding on the team of riders especially considering some haven’t cycled since our infamous 70470 charity bike ride back in 2017! They will be challenging themselves in order to raise funds to empower and support disadvantaged young people gain excellent job prospects and admission to higher education establishments. Please see below to find out a little more on what The Talent Foundry do and how donations can help just one disadvantaged young person:

‘The Talent Foundry aims to increase social mobility by helping young people from disadvantaged backgrounds discover what they are amazing at, develop valuable new employment skills and take that first step into the world of work.  Your support will be helping us to level the playing field of opportunity so every child can achieve their full potential, regardless of their socio-economic background.  We believe that everyone has something they are amazing at, they just need to discover what it is, and your donation will help them do that’.
